This is easily the best name book which I own (and I own several). It is arranged in alphabetical order (as one might expect from a dictionary, I suppose) but for all names rather than with the usual Girl/Boy division. The gender of the name is indicated in brackets with either m or f. Each name has a paragraph of information about its derivation, meaning and historic use. This is far more thorough than many others on the market and allows you to make a very informed choice about your son or daughter's future name. I have used this book to make many suggestions to my sister about my future niece/nephew and she is very impressed. Even if you aren't expecting a child, this is an extremely interesting book to leaf through and well worth the modest price tag.

We purchased this when trying to pick a name for baby. We already had a conventional baby name book but were not finding any inspiration. This was a great change from normal name books as it gave some interesting comments against each name and not just the bog standard meaning. Some of the references to well known and famous people with the same name are a bit outdated but that doesn't take away stop this from being a very entertaining and informative read and eventually helped us decide on a name we both liked.
